ZIP Code 33634: frequently asked questions

What is the median home value in ZIP Code 33634?
The median home value in ZIP Code 33634 is $346,400, higher than 76% of U.S. ZIP codes.
How much is property tax in ZIP Code 33634?
The median annual property tax in ZIP Code 33634 is $2,254, an effective rate of 1% of home value.
Is ZIP Code 33634 expensive to live in?
Homes in ZIP Code 33634 cost about 4.66× the median household income, higher than 83% of U.S. ZIP codes.
What is the average rent in ZIP Code 33634?
The median gross rent in ZIP Code 33634 is $1,866 a month, higher than 91% of U.S. ZIP codes.
How much have home prices grown in ZIP Code 33634?
Home prices in ZIP Code 33634 have moved 61% over the past five years (-12% in the past year), per the FHFA House Price Index.
What is the weather like in ZIP Code 33634?
ZIP Code 33634 averages 74.5°F year-round, summer highs near 90.9°F, winter lows around 54.7°F (NOAA 1991–2020 normals).
Is ZIP Code 33634 at risk of flooding or natural disasters?
ZIP Code 33634's FEMA National Risk Index score is 62 (near the U.S. ZIP codes median). Its greatest modeled natural hazard is hurricane. Expected annual loss from flooding is 0.07 per $1,000 of building value.
